Translingual

Han character

(Kangxi radical 140, +11, 17 strokes, cangjie input 廿大心月 (TKPB), four-corner 44227, composition )

  1. peduncle or stem of plants

Japanese

Kanji

(Hyōgai kanji)

  1. This term needs a translation to English. Please help out and add a translation, then remove the text {{rfdef}}.

Readings

  • Go-on: たい (tai)
  • Kan-on: てい (tei)
  • Kun: へた (heta, )
